How they compare
Oman currently reports 34.0% against 30.0% in Pakistan, a difference of 4.0%.
That makes Oman's figure about 1.1 times Pakistan's.
Across all 36 years both countries report, Oman has been ahead every year.
Oman ranks 174th and Pakistan ranks 176th of 187 countries.
Oman has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Oman | Pakistan |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 30.2% | 17.0% | 13.2% | Oman |
| 2000s | 32.2% | 22.4% | 9.9% | Oman |
| 2010s | 33.5% | 28.8% | 4.7% | Oman |
| 2020s | 34.4% | 30.0% | 4.4% | Oman |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Labor force participation rate is the proportion of the population ages 15 and older that is economically active: all people who supply labor for the production of goods and services during a specified period.
